Montgomery Co. Libraries Reopen Aspen Hill Branch
Residents are invited to a ribbon-cutting ceremony on July 15 beginning at 10 am to celebrate the grand reopening of the Aspen Hill Branch.

From Montgomery County: County Executive Ike Leggett invites residents to a ribbon-cutting ceremony on Saturday, July 15 beginning at 10 a.m. to celebrate the grand reopening of the newly refreshed Montgomery County Public Libraries’ Aspen Hill Branch located at 4407 Aspen Hill Rd in Rockville.
The refresh for the library includes new carpeting throughout the library; redesigned public restrooms to comply with Americans with Disabilities Act requirements; a new circulation and information desk; redesigned children’s area with additional seating; new teen area with café seating; five collaboration rooms; new furniture and shelving; interior and exterior painting; new accessible book drop; new information computer monitor; and light fixtures with high efficiency LED fixtures.
The Aspen Hill Chapter of the Friends of the Library will serve refreshments immediately following the ceremony. Musical entertainment will be provided by youth finalist from MoCo’s Got Talent.
